Radio Six International to broadcast live charity Ceilidh this evening

A reminder that today is St Andrews Day, the national day of Scotland. Radio Six International, the not-for-profit independent station broadcasting from Glasgow, is hosting a live charity Ceilidh from the tiny Island of Lismore, tucked away between Oban and Mull in the Inner Hebrides. Most of the population of 120 will be in the Community Hall to take part in the proceedings from 2100 UTC this evening. The event will be broadcast live on the Internet, and the first hour will also be on shortwave 5775 kHz.
